TORONTO — Amazon Prime Video announced today Canadian actor and director Jay Baruchel (Goon, This Is the End, How to Train Your Dragon) will be the host of the new series LOL: Last One Laughing Canada, which is based on an Amazon Original series format from Japan.

Produced by Insight Productions, the Canadian edition of the comedy-variety series will be shot in Toronto and feature a diverse cast of Canadian comedic actors and stand-up comedians competing to make each other laugh first. The last comedian standing will win the grand prize for the charity of their choice.

“The six-part Amazon Original series will use dozens of cameras to catch all of the hilarious action during the unpredictable six-hour competition, and follow the select group of established comedy stars and up-and-coming talent, who bring various styles to the table, including stand-up, character, improvisational and physical comedy, among others,” reads the press release.

LOL: Last One Laughing Canada follows the format of Amazon’s original Japanese series Hitoshi Matsumoto Presents Documental, produced by and starring comedian Hitoshi Matsumoto who leads 10 comedians betting their own money in an anything goes “battle of laughter behind closed doors”. The format has already been adapted in Mexico, Australia, Germany and Italy, with editions soon to premiere in France and Spain.

LOL: Last One Laughing Canada is the third Canadian Amazon Original series to be announced following The Kids in the Hall and All or Nothing: Toronto Maple Leafs.
